What is unique about Indonesia's digital culture is its regionalism. Unlike global trends dominated by English, Indonesian creators speak in a mix of Bahasa Indonesia, local dialects (Javanese, Sundanese, Betawi), and "Alay" (a stylized youth slang). This linguistic diversity creates a hyper-local connection that global platforms cannot replicate. The success of the web series Yowis Ben (which uses heavy Javanese dialect) demonstrated that regional language content has massive commercial potential.

Indonesian pop (Indopop) and indie music have flourished due to streaming platforms and social media. Artists like Rich Brian and NIKI, signed to the international collective 88rising, became global icons by blending hip-hop and R&B with raw, relatable songwriting. They made history as the first Indonesian solo artists to perform at Coachella, paving the way for future generations. Domestically, singer-songwriters like Tulus, Isyana Sarasvati, and Hindia dominate the charts with introspective lyrics written in Bahasa Indonesia, proving that local language music holds immense commercial power. Indonesian television, particularly (soap operas), continues to be a major force. The Indonesian Broadcasting Commission (KPI) reported that for the first time, the quality index for sinetrons exceeded the established standard, with popular series like Ketika Cinta Memanggilmu , Asmara Gen Z , and Mencintaimu Sekali Lagi consistently topping the ratings charts. This shows that when these melodramas tell stories close to the daily lives of Indonesians, they remain a powerful magnet for viewers. What is unique about Indonesia's digital culture is

Today, Indonesian films are gaining international recognition. Directors like Joko Anwar and Timo Tjahjanto are known for their high-quality horror and action films, such as Satan's Slaves and The Raid series. These films have not only found success at home but have also been acclaimed at international film festivals, showcasing the technical prowess and creative vision of Indonesian filmmakers. Furthermore, as the world's most populous Muslim-majority nation, Indonesia has pioneered a thriving "modest fashion" and Islamic pop culture industry. Hijabi pop stars, modest fashion influencers, and halal lifestyle content creators play an integral role in defining what is trendy, progressive, and cool for the modern Indonesian youth. For decades, the domestic entertainment diet was dominated by Sinetrons —long-running, melodramatic soap operas broadcast daily on free-to-air television networks. Characterized by high-stakes family dramas, supernatural twists, and exaggerated acting, Sinetrons remain cultural staples for millions of households.
Indonesia boasts one of the largest anime and manga fanbases outside of East Asia. This has spawned a booming local subculture, including wildly successful Indonesian Virtual YouTubers (VTubers) under major agencies like Hololive Indonesia, who stream to millions of global fans.
